Output 3cfa09c8efa7f8843bda8b7638abae60a720cabc146f9e9e61de2f69a6b0426e:1

value
24856581
script pubkey
OP_HASH160 OP_PUSHBYTES_20 231c76caf3a8777e926d9d210bb39359bc194d83 OP_EQUAL
address
MB6oyrqPLHYfBRNrThCpGpsSYT3aBsfFwz
transaction
3cfa09c8efa7f8843bda8b7638abae60a720cabc146f9e9e61de2f69a6b0426e
spent
true